Amendments 11-27

  • Amendment 11-States cannot be sued in federal court by one of its citizens, a citizen of another state, or by a foreign country

  • Amendment 12-Election of the President and Vice-President

  • Amendment 13-Outlaws the practice of slavery in the United States

  • Amendment 14-Protects all citizens’ life, liberty or property without due process

  • Amendment 15-nNo person shall be denied the right to vote because of race

  • ​Amendment 16- Congress shall have power to lay and collect taxes on incomes

  • ​Amendment -17 -election of senators
